The Rise of Mobile Gaming

 

Mobile gaming’s rise to prominence can be traced back to the release of the first app stores, such as Apple’s App Store in 2008 and Google Play in 2012. These platforms provided an easy way for developers to distribute their games directly to consumers, bypassing traditional retail channels. The launch of the iPhone, with its powerful hardware and touch interface, played a crucial role in the evolution of mobile gaming. Games like Angry Birds, Candy Crush Saga, and Clash of Clans became global phenomena, marking the beginning of mobile gaming’s massive growth.

 

The accessibility of smartphones, combined with KUbet the convenience of playing on the go, attracted millions of new gamers. Mobile games became a gateway for many casual players, especially those who might not have considered traditional consoles or PC gaming. With games ranging from simple, bite-sized experiences to more complex, genre-defying titles, mobile gaming offered something for everyone, contributing to its widespread appeal.

The Shift Toward Free-to-Play and Microtransactions

 

A key factor in the success of mobile https://lamviennuicam.com/author/phan-thuy-hang/ gaming has been the widespread adoption of the free-to-play (F2P) model. Instead of requiring an upfront purchase, many mobile games are free to download, with revenue generated through in-app purchases, ads, or premium upgrades. This business model has proven highly successful, enabling developers to reach massive audiences while still generating significant revenue.

 

The introduction of microtransactions, in particular, has played a pivotal role in the profitability of mobile games. While some players may choose to purchase in-game currency, skins, or power-ups, others can enjoy the game without spending money. This model has allowed mobile games to thrive, with titles like Fortnite, PUBG Mobile, and Genshin Impact generating billions in revenue through in-game purchases.

 

However, this model has also drawn criticism, particularly with regard to the prevalence of loot boxes and pay-to-win mechanics. Despite these controversies, the free-to-play model remains a dominant force in mobile gaming, as it lowers the barrier to entry and keeps players engaged over long periods.

What Defines an Indie Game?

 

An indie game, short for “independent game,” is typically created by a small team or a solo developer with limited resources, often without the backing of a major publisher. These games tend to focus on creativity and unique gameplay experiences rather than relying on high production budgets or advanced graphics. While some indie games may use similar technology to big-budget titles, they often prioritize innovative mechanics, storytelling, and artistic expression.

 

The accessibility of digital distribution https://789winf.com/xo-so-789win/ platforms such as Steam, the Epic Games Store, and itch.io has played a significant role in the rise of indie games. These platforms allow developers to publish their games directly to a global audience, bypassing the need for traditional publishers and physical distribution. This has empowered countless small developers to reach players without requiring a large budget or a massive marketing campaign.

Innovation and Creativity in Indie Games

 

One of the biggest draws of indie games is their ability to experiment with new ideas and push the boundaries of traditional game design. Without the constraints often imposed by larger publishers, indie developers have more freedom to explore unconventional concepts, mechanics, and art styles.

 

Games like Undertale (2015), Hollow Knight (2017), and Celeste (2018) have received critical acclaim for their unique approaches to storytelling, gameplay, and emotional engagement. Undertale, for instance, subverted typical RPG tropes, allowing players to choose whether to fight or spare enemies, resulting in multiple narrative outcomes. Celeste explored mental health themes through a challenging platformer mechanic, providing players with a narrative that resonated on a personal level. These titles showcase the ability of indie games to create deep, meaningful experiences despite often having smaller teams and budgets than AAA games.

The Business of Indie Games

 

The success of indie games has also changed  how games are marketed and monetized. Many indie developers rely on crowd-funding platforms like Kickstarter to secure initial funding, giving players the chance to directly support a game’s development from the ground up. This community-driven approach has fostered a more personal connection between developers and players, creating a strong sense of ownership and investment in the success of a game.

 

Additionally, the low entry barrier to platforms like Steam and the Nintendo Switch eShop has democratized the gaming market, allowing developers from all over the world to showcase their games. This has led to a significant increase in diversity within the industry, with indie games covering a wide array of genres, themes, and cultural perspectives that may have been overlooked by traditional publishers.

Challenges Facing Indie Developers

 

While the rise of indie games has been incredibly empowering for many developers, it comes with its challenges. Limited budgets and smaller teams often mean that the scope of indie games can be constrained. Developers may struggle with issues like marketing, distribution, and post-launch support. The sheer volume of games being released on digital storefronts means that standing out in a crowded market can be difficult, and indie developers often face intense competition for attention.

 

Moreover, many indie games require a significant amount of time and effort to develop, and creators often wear multiple hats — working as designers, programmers, artists, and writers. The pressure of wearing so many roles can lead to burnout and delays in development. Despite these challenges, many indie developers find success through their passion and dedication to their craft.

The origins of online gaming can be traced back to the early days of computer networking, where primitive multiplayer games like MUDs (Multi-User Dungeons) and text-based adventures allowed players to connect and interact in virtual spaces. As internet connectivity improved, online gaming gained momentum, paving the way for more sophisticated gameplay experiences.

 

The 1990s marked a significant turning point for online gaming with the advent of high-speed internet connections and the proliferation of home computers. Games like Doom, Quake, and Ultima Online introduced players to real-time multiplayer action, laying the foundation for the explosive growth of online gaming in the years to come.

 

The turn of the millennium brought about the rise of massively multiplayer online role-playing games (MMORPGs) such as EverQuest and World of Warcraft. These virtual worlds provided players with vast landscapes to explore, quests to undertake, and social interactions to engage in, leading to the formation of tight-knit communities.

 

The introduction of online gaming consoles like the PlayStation 2, Xbox, and later, the PlayStation Network and Xbox Live, further expanded the reach of online gaming, making it accessible to a broader audience. Games like Halo, Call of Duty, and FIFA became synonymous with online multiplayer gaming, attracting millions of players worldwide.

 

In recent years, the landscape of online gaming has continued to evolve, fueled by technological innovation and changing player preferences. The rise of mobile gaming has democratized access to online experiences, allowing players to engage in gaming on smartphones and tablets anytime, anywhere.

 

Additionally, the emergence of live streaming platforms like dasi4d Twitch and YouTube Gaming has transformed online gaming into a spectator sport, with millions of viewers tuning in to watch their favorite gamers and esports events. Esports has become a global phenomenon, with professional players and teams competing in tournaments with massive prize pools and global recognition.
